This demographic is facing challenges such as high unemployment, limited opportunities, and lack of political representation. Despite these struggles, the youth in Uganda have not yet formed a united political force. In the 2021 presidential election, young people aged 18 to 30 made up 41% of the voter roll, yet their collective influence was not as strong as expected.
At the forefront of Uganda’s youth political landscape is Robert Kyagulanyi, better known as Bobi Wine.
